Tilor, Andrin lead World Vision run winners

-

Noel Tilor and Lovely Andrin dominated their respective sides to top the 21K race in the World Vision Run at the Cebu Business Park in Cebu City recently.

Tilor clocked 1:30:30 to beat Jong Tae Hwang (1:35:12) and Aldrin Pasumala (1:36:11) in the men’s division while Andrin took the women’s crown in 1:42:33, besting Yshy Losbaños (1:55:56) and El Marie Albeos (2:04:59).

Klint Selma (40:35) topped the men’s 10K with Ian Francis (46:36) and Mattew Brenan (47:09) taking the next two places while Reah Mae Garucho (46:46) won the women’s 10K category, with Jelly Rose Casquejo (56:34) and Gretchen Ho (58:11) settling for second and third places, respective­ly, in the event held for the aid of providing livelihood projects in a community in Sogod, Cebu.

Now on its sixth year, the event also served as part of the organizati­on’s 60th anniversar­y celebratio­n of “Caring for Children and Building Sustainabl­e Communitie­s.”

These projects will include the establishm­ent of nine CommunityM­anaged Savings and Credit Associatio­n (CoMSCA) groups, constructi­on of a multipurpo­se building, and provision of livelihood start-up kits such as vegetable production, hog or chicken raising, massage therapy, masonry, and food processing.

Renz Corbin (20:14) and Geniezel Saballa (21:41) ruled the men’s and women’s 5K, respective­ly, followed by John Cliff Debolosan (20:46) and Karen Manayon (22:34) in second place, and Marvin Cañada (21:33) and Nicole Del Rosario (24:40) in third.

Erneto Villarba (12:12) won the men’s category 5K, beating John Niño Vibrel (12:22) and Kent Anthony Paniza (12:42) while Moira Erediano (14:07) copped the women’s 5K crown over Glyzza Besabelle (15:00) and Jeanna Cañete (16:15).
